Septic System Cost by City (2026)
Septic system installation or replacement including tank, drain field, and permits. Pricing varies meaningfully by city — coastal metros run 30-60% above the national average while affordable Sun Belt and Midwest markets run 5-20% below.

Frequently asked questions
Septic system installation averages $7,500 nationally in 2026 for a 3-bedroom home with a conventional gravity system. Aerobic systems and engineered drain fields run $10,000-$18,000. Mound systems (for poor-percolation soils) reach $15,000-$25,000. Tank-only replacement is $3,000-$6,000.
